The Western Regional Coordinating Council (WRCC) is poised to coordinate and implement strategic events to help open new avenues for businesses.

Western Regional Minister, Kwabena Okyere Darko-Mensah disclosed at this year’s Regional Business Awards dubbed ‘Paa Grant Medal for Business Excellence’ in Takoradi.

The event, held on the theme, ‘The Potential for Trade and Industries for Sustainable Development’ was to award businesses working and growing the economy of the region in the preceding year.

The Minister said, “We strategically selected August 4, 2023 as the befitting day to honor business that have excelled and to also forcefully trumpet the good works of patriots like Paa Grant and the legendary Jacob Wilson Sey”.

“These two great sons of Ghana and the Western Region sacrificed their ideas, beliefs and cash to position Ghana well. What they did way before independence using their hard-earned cash has served Ghana well,” he added

Barbara Oteng Gyasi, Chairperson of the Board of the Minerals Commission noted that the Commission has commenced the implementation of its new regulations which has increased the number of  goods and services to be provided by local businesses for companies in the mining sector.

She said the purpose of the Regulations among others is to promote job creation using local expertise, goods and services in the mining industry and their retention in the country.

The law is also to achieve the minimum in-country spend for goods and services and create mining and mineral related industries that will sustain economic development.

Adamus Resources Limited, a gold mining company in the Ellembelle district of the Region was adjudged the best mining company in the western region.
